The belly button is warm and moist, making it a perfect place for bacteria to grow. Without proper cleaning, germs can build up fast.
Deep or inward belly buttons trap more dirt. This increases the risk of infection if not cleaned regularly.
Not washing the area properly can lead to bacterial or fungal infections. Regular gentle cleaning helps prevent this.
Belly button piercings can introduce bacteria. If not cleaned well, they may lead to irritation or infection.
Redness, swelling, bad smell, or discharge are signs of infection. It’s important to treat these early.
Use warm water and mild soap to gently clean the area. Dry it well to prevent moisture buildup.
